A recent survey conducted by Royal LePage showed Ontarians are more likely to buy a cottage today. 61% of prospective recreational buyers are likely to buy a cottage on a lake in the next two years.

The three most important attributes of a recreational property based on the polls showed:

1. 47% want a four seasons cottage
2. 45% prefer a cottage to be in a quiet area
3. 26% look for potential rental income

Another important statistic I found worth mentioning is that 89% of Canadians believe a vacation home is a good long-term investment.
